Raymond James Financial Inc. cut its stake in Principal Financial Group, Inc. (NYSE:PFG - Free Report) by 2.2% in the first quarter, according to its most recent disclosure with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The institutional investor owned 199,878 shares of the company's stock after selling 4,507 shares during the period. Raymond James Financial Inc. owned approximately 0.09% of Principal Financial Group worth $16,864,000 as of its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C).

Analyst Upgrades and Downgrades
A number of research analysts recently issued reports on PFG shares. Barclays lifted their target price on Principal Financial Group from $76.00 to $80.00 and gave the company an "underweight" rating in a report on Monday, July 7th. UBS Group lifted their target price on Principal Financial Group from $85.00 to $87.00 and gave the company a "neutral" rating in a report on Tuesday, July 29th. JPMorgan Chase & Co. raised their price target on Principal Financial Group from $92.00 to $101.00 and gave the company an "overweight" rating in a research note on Tuesday, July 8th. Piper Sandler raised their price target on Principal Financial Group from $88.00 to $89.00 and gave the company an "overweight" rating in a research note on Thursday, July 3rd. Finally, Morgan Stanley raised their price target on Principal Financial Group from $75.00 to $77.00 and gave the company an "underweight" rating in a research note on Monday, August 18th. Two investment anal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, five have assigned a Hold rating and three have issued a Sell rating to the company. According to MarketBeat, Principal Financial Group has a consensus rating of "Reduce" and a consensus price target of $86.90.

Principal Financial Group Stock Performance
NYSE PFG traded up $0.29 on Friday, hitting $80.51. 974,695 shares of the company's stock were exchanged, compared to its average volume of 1,392,479. The firm's 50-day moving average price is $79.13 and its two-hundred day moving average price is $79.35. The firm has a market cap of $17.94 billion, a price-to-earnings ratio of 12.05, a P/E/G ratio of 0.76 and a beta of 1.00.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.36, a current ratio of 0.29 and a quick ratio of 0.30. Principal Financial Group, Inc. has a fifty-two week low of $68.39 and a fifty-two week high of $91.97.
Principal Financial Group (NYSE:PFG - Get Free Report) last announced its quarterly earnings results on Monday, July 28th. The company reported $2.16 EPS for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.97 by $0.19. Principal Financial Group had a return on equity of 14.68% and a net margin of 9.74%.During the same quarter last year, the business posted $1.63 EPS. On average, research analysts expect that Principal Financial Group, Inc. will post 8.5 EPS for the current year.
Principal Financial Group Increases Dividend
The business also recently announced a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, September 26th. Shareholders of record on Thursday, September 4th will be issued a dividend of $0.78 per share. This is a boost from Principal Financial Group's previous quarterly dividend of $0.76. The ex-dividend date is Thursday, September 4th. This represents a $3.12 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.9%. Principal Financial Group's payout ratio is currently 62.78%.
Principal Financial Group Profile

Principal Financial Group, Inc provides retirement, asset management, and insurance products and services to businesses, individuals, and institutional clients worldwide. The company operates through Retirement and Income Solutions, Principal Asset Management, and Benefits and Protection segments. The Retirement and Income Solutions segment provides retirement, and related financial products and services.
